After signing Andre Gomes from Barcelona permanently following his successful loan spell last season, the Merseyside club could be about to do the same thing with Kurt Zouma.

According to BBC Sport, they have made the 24-year-old their next top transfer priority, with Chelsea likely to demand in excess of £30m.

The Blues, however, would be crazy to sanction a deal before bringing in their new boss. Winning 3.1 aerial duels per game in the Premier League last season (as per WhoScored), Zouma would maintain a real aerial presence to the team's backline.

If Chelsea's next manager has other ideas, though, selling Zouma could prove to be a smart bit of business.

At £30m, the west London club have the chance to make just under £17m profit after buying the Frenchman from Saint-Etienne for just £13.14m back in 2014 (as per Transfermarkt).

And it is not like Chelsea will be short of options at the back. They already have David Luiz, Antonio Rudiger and Andreas Christensen to call upon while Fikayo Tomori is also there for back-up.

Whatever the case, it will be interesting to see what the next man in the Stamford Bridge dugout does. But for £30m and with his approval, Chelsea could end up playing a blinder here.
